How the Speed Test Was Structured

To keep the comparison fair, both hosting types ran the same theme, plugins, and content volume. Tests focused on three metrics:

  • Time to First Byte (TTFB) from Alutaguse nodes
  • Full page load under simulated 50 concurrent users
  • Server response stability during traffic spikes

Shared hosting placed our site on a node with hundreds of neighboring accounts. The VPS provided dedicated CPU, RAM, and SSD allocation in a Baltic-region cloud instance.

Shared Hosting Performance in Estonia

Shared plans delivered acceptable results for low-traffic portfolios and local info sites. From Alutaguse, TTFB averaged 480 ms. Under load, response times climbed to over 2 seconds, and one neighbor's traffic spike briefly pushed our latency past 4 seconds.

Shared hosting is like a rural co-op internet line—fine for quiet days, risky when everyone streams at once.

Benefits observed:

  • Lowest monthly cost
  • Zero server management required
  • Quick setup for non-technical users

VPS Hosting Speed Results

The VPS maintained a TTFB under 90 ms from Alutaguse and absorbed 50 concurrent users without exceeding 400 ms total load time. Resource isolation meant neighbor activity had zero impact.

Key advantages for Estonian operators:

  • Predictable latency regardless of other accounts
  • Scalable resources for growth
  • Custom caching and security configurations
  • Better core web vitals for SEO

Which Should You Choose in Alutaguse?

If your audience is local and your traffic is modest, shared hosting covers basics. But for e-commerce, SaaS, or content sites targeting national or global users from Estonia, VPS hosting is decisively faster and more reliable.

Infrastructure choice also affects email deliverability, backup control, and compliance with EU data norms—areas where VPS excels. Alutaguse businesses serving tourists or remote clients benefit from the consistency a virtual private server provides.
